Individuated finger movements of rhesus monkeys: a means of quantifying the independence of the digits.

作者信息

Schieber M H

机构信息

Department of Neurology & Neurosurgery Neurology, Washington University School of Medicine, St. Louis, Missouri 63110.

出版信息

J Neurophysiol. 1991 Jun;65(6):1381-91. doi: 10.1152/jn.1991.65.6.1381.

DOI:10.1152/jn.1991.65.6.1381
PMID:1875247
Abstract
  1. Two rhesus monkeys were trained to perform flexion and extension movements of each digit of the right hand and of the wrist. Movements of all five digits and the wrist were monitored simultaneously. During each instructed movement, the instructed digit (or wrist) had the greatest excursion; other, noninstructed digits moved to varying degrees. 2. To assess the degree of independence of the different digits during these movements, I plotted, as a function of the instructed digit's position, the position of each noninstructed digit. The resulting trajectories typically were linear, with consistent slopes from trial to trial. 3. The slopes of these noninstructed digit versus instructed digit trajectories were used to calculate an individuation index for each instructed movement and a stationarity index for each digit. These indexes quantified two different aspects of independence. The individuation index reflects the degree to which other digits remained still during instructed movement of a given digit. The stationarity index reflects the degree to which a given digit remained still whenever it was a noninstructed digit. 4. In accordance with casual observation, thumb flexion and wrist flexion and extension consistently had both high individuation and stationarity and therefore can be said to be independent of the fingers. Although the same cannot be said of the other fingers, the present analysis provides a means of quantifying the degree of independence of these digits as well. 5. Factors are discussed that might contribute to the motion of noninstructed digits and to the trajectory linearity.
摘要
  1. 训练了两只恒河猴,使其进行右手各手指及手腕的屈伸运动。同时监测所有五个手指和手腕的运动。在每次指令运动中,被指令的手指(或手腕)移动幅度最大;其他未被指令的手指则有不同程度的移动。2. 为了评估这些运动中不同手指的独立程度,我绘制了每个未被指令手指的位置与被指令手指位置的函数关系图。得到的轨迹通常是线性的,每次试验的斜率一致。3. 这些未被指令手指与被指令手指轨迹的斜率用于计算每次指令运动的个体化指数和每个手指的稳定性指数。这些指数量化了独立性的两个不同方面。个体化指数反映了在给定手指的指令运动过程中其他手指保持静止的程度。稳定性指数反映了给定手指作为未被指令手指时保持静止的程度。4. 根据日常观察,拇指屈伸以及手腕屈伸始终具有较高的个体化和稳定性,因此可以说它们独立于其他手指。虽然其他手指并非如此,但本分析也提供了一种量化这些手指独立程度的方法。5. 讨论了可能导致未被指令手指运动和轨迹线性的因素。
